SAFETY CONSIDERATIONS

To gain full advantage of the air conditioner's functions and to
avoid malfunction due to mishandling, we recommend that
you read this instruction manual carefully before use.
This air conditioner is classified under "appliances not acces-
sible to the general public".
• The precautions described herein are classified as
WARNING and CAUTION. They both contain important
information regarding safety. Be sure to observe all
precautions without fail.
WARNING ....... Failure to follow these instructions
properly may result in personal injury or
loss of life.
CAUTION ........ Failure to observe these instructions
properly may result in property damage
or personal injury, which may be seri-
ous depending on the circumstances.
• After reading, keep this manual in a convenient place
so that you can refer to it whenever necessary. If the
equipment is transferred to a new user, be sure also to
hand over the manual.
WARNING
Be aware that prolonged, direct exposure to cool or
warm air from the air conditioner, or to air that is too
cool or too warm can be harmful to your physical
condition and health.
When the air conditioner is malfunctioning (giving
off a burning odour, etc.) turn off power to the unit
and contact your local dealer.
Continued operation under such circumstances may
result in a failure, electric shocks or fire hazards.
Consult your local dealer about installation work.
Doing the work yourself may result in water leakage, elec-
tric shocks or fire hazards.
Consult your local dealer regarding modification,
repair and maintenance of the air conditioner.
Improper workmanship may result in water leakage, elec-
tric shocks or fire hazards.
Do not place objects, including rods, your fingers,
etc., in the air inlet or outlet.
Injury may result due to contact with the air conditioner's
highspeed fan blades.
Consult your local dealer regarding what to do in
case of refrigerant leakage.
When the air conditioner is to be installed in a small room,
it is necessary to take proper measures so that the amount
of any leaked refrigerant does not exceed the concentra-
tion limit in the event of a leakage. Otherwise, this may lead
to an accident due to oxygen depletion.
Contact professional personnel about attachment of
accessories and be sure to use only accessories
specified by the manufacturer.
If a defect results from your own workmanship, it may result
in water leaks, electric shock or fire.
Consult your local dealer regarding relocation and
reinstallation of the air conditioner.
Improper installation work may result in leakage, electric
shocks or fire hazards.
